Branch managers: the proposed franchise agreement with Tollgate Provisions grants them exclusive rights to operate Brindleworth-branded kiosks across the Averly region for five years. Royalties are set at 7% of net kiosk revenue, with brand-compliance audits twice yearly. Our obligations include training, signage standards, and supply of the Brindleworth core range. Exit clauses trigger on two consecutive missed quality audits. The strategic intent behind this arrangement is set out confidentially below.

board note of kadug-tawig: Only 5 of the 100 pilot accounts renewed Oliath, so a churn review is set for April 15.

We're moving the Tallowbrook build off the old shell scripts and onto Hermit, our hermetic build system. The big win: no more "works on Priya's laptop" bugs, since every toolchain is pinned and fetched into the sandbox. The tricky part is cache sizing and fetch parallelism — get these wrong and CI either thrashes disk or starves the network. Current values, validated over three weeks of Quarrystone CI runs, are listed here.

constants for yaduf-fahag:
BUDGETS = {
    "kelix": 528,
    "briwyn": 734,
}

Subject: Memtrace cut-over complete

Team,

Cut-over to Memtrace v2 for GPU memory profiling finished last night. Old v1 agents are disabled; any tickets referencing v1 dashboards should be closed as resolved-by-migration. Sampling overhead is now under 2% and allocation traces include kernel names. Known gap: profiles older than 30 days were not migrated. Point customers at the v2 docs for setup questions. For reference when troubleshooting, the agent now runs with the following configuration.

settings of bagaf-bawip:
[aldax]
port = 5000
region = south-4
host = aldax.brasklabs.corp
team = brivan
timeout_ms = 2000
retries = 2